MSXML 1 'Microsoft XML Core Services' ('MSXML') is a set of services that allow applications written in JScript, VBScript, and Microsoft development tools to build Windows-native XML-based applications. It supports XML 1.0, Document Object Model|DOM, Simple API for XML|SAX, an XSL Transformations|XSLT 1.0 processor, XML schema support including XSD and XDR Schema|XDR, as well as other XML- related technologies.

Core Services 1 'Core Services' are a set of Mac OS X and iOS (Apple)|iOS application programming interfaces that architecturally are underneath Carbon (API)|Carbon, Cocoa (API)|Cocoa and Cocoa Touch. In addition to Core Foundation, it also encompasses other APIs including Grand Central Dispatch, Blocks (C language extension)|Blocks, CFNetwork, CarbonCore, OSServices, and WebServicesCore.

Connectbeam 1 'Connectbeam' was a company based in Mountain View, California|Mountain View, California that provided enterprise social software. The company provided two core services: social bookmarking and aggregation of links and metadata for content from other social software applications. The company's stated goal was to establish the enterprise social network through the integration of employees' user-generated content.

American Bureau of Shipping 1 ABS' core service is the provision of classification services through the development of standards called ABS Rules. These Rules form the basis for assessing the design and construction of new vessels and the integrity of existing vessels and marine structures.[ lPortalWEB/appmanager/absEagle/absEagle Desktop?_nfpb=true_pageLabel=abs_eagle_ portal_whatwedo_page ABS Website, What We Do]
